Nand Mulchandani, the CIA's first-ever CTO, dives into AI's revolutionary impact on intelligence and national security. He discusses how analysts can adapt their skills to work alongside AI, emphasizing human judgment in decision-making. The conversation touches on the transformation of intelligence operations through technology and stresses the need for public-private partnerships to harness AI effectively. Unpacking challenges like AI's limitations and biases, Mulchandani highlights the urgency for governmental adaptation to stay ahead in the tech-driven landscape.

AI and Asymmetry

  • AI won't create an asymmetry in intelligence work like the internet did.
  • Both offensive and defensive actors will have increased access to AI tools.

AI in CIA Operations

  • Generative AI's impact on the CIA's operational side involves a continuous cat-and-mouse game.
  • Nand Mulchandani emphasizes the CIA's focus on human intelligence despite technological advancements.

AI's Push vs. Pull Model

  • AI can analyze large datasets and push relevant information to analysts, unlike older pull-based methods.
  • This push model, however, can amplify biases and create rabbit holes if not carefully managed.
